Region Origin: Western Europe
Meaning: Easter

Pascale, a name of French origin, means "Easter. " Pascale has historical significance in France, but its popularity has varied over time and does not necessarily indicate it has been popular for centuries. The name Pascale is important because it carries a deep cultural significance, symbolizing renewal and hope. Over time, the name has been adapted into various forms, including Pascal and Pascale, reflecting its enduring popularity and timeless charm. Pascale is often associated with qualities like elegance and sophistication, making it a beloved choice for parents.
